The Harris County Appraisal District began mailing their annual "Notice of Appraisal" to over 1.3 million property owners in the Houston area this month. Chief Appraiser Roland Altinger published a video on HCAD's homepage detailing the chaos in the Houston area marketplace over the last year. So after facing lockdowns, inflation, high unemployment, etc. Houstonians can now look forward to drastically higher property tax bills the fall. So far, over 9,000 property owners have decided to protest their property taxes, with many more expected to follow suit. With the average tax increase being over 20%, who could blame them?
